Transaction 6dc0ce1adcd01aa82ddc4fabc1cc7e5ce1ad3dbfe93b14658a4cf6047616e0f1
1 Input
1 Outputs
- 6dc0ce1adcd01aa82ddc4fabc1cc7e5ce1ad3dbfe93b14658a4cf6047616e0f1:0
value 516273
address 39keM9T9MDzLwa5H2dCKc5euPqZ9Uu7jM9